Recognizing Membrane Switch Over Elements



When you dive into the world of membrane layer switches, it's vital to comprehend the key components that make them operate. Below that, the spacer layer guarantees there's sufficient range in between the circuit and the overlay, enabling the switch to trigger without consistent stress.




The circuit layer, frequently made from published conductive inks, creates the electrical paths. When you press a button, the circuit closes, sending a signal to the tool. Understanding just how these layers function together aids you pick a membrane button that's trustworthy and fits your project demands. Pay close focus to the density and product of each layer, as these variables influence longevity and capability in various atmospheres.


Material Selection and Its Effect



Picking the right products for your membrane switch can greatly affect its performance and durability. The selection of substrate, commonly polyester or polycarbonate, influences resilience and flexibility. Polyester is extra abrasion-resistant, while polycarbonate uses much better clearness and strength.


Next, take into consideration the adhesive. It requires to hold up against environmental variables like dampness and temperature level modifications. A solid sticky warranties that your membrane layer switch stays intact gradually.


Do not forget the visuals overlay. The printing method made use of, whether silkscreen or digital, influences the switch's visual appeals and durability. High-quality inks will withstand fading and damaging, maintaining an expert appearance.


Last but not least, consider ecological conditions. If your tool will certainly be exposed to severe chemicals or extreme temperatures, pick materials created to withstand these challenges. Your options in products will ultimately identify the switch's reliability and user contentment.

Temperature Resistance Demands



As environmental problems can vary commonly, comprehending temperature resistance is crucial for ensuring the resilience of your membrane button. You require to review the temperature level variety in which your gadget will certainly run. Heats can create materials to break down, causing failure, while low temperatures might make components brittle and susceptible to cracking. Make sure to inspect the specs of the products made use of in the button, like the glue and overlay, as they straight effect efficiency. It's additionally a good idea to ponder prospective temperature changes and their results on the button's dependability. By picking a membrane layer button with adequate temperature level resistance, you'll enhance its life-span and keep performance in difficult environments. Select wisely to stay clear of expensive substitutes down the line.

Wetness and Chemical Direct Exposure



Moisture and chemical exposure can considerably influence the efficiency and long life of your membrane layer switch, so it's vital to recognize the setting in which it will be utilized. If your job includes high humidity or exposure to fluids, seek protective finishings and sealants that can boost resistance to dampness. Additionally, think about the kinds of chemicals your switch may experience. Specific materials can deteriorate when exposed to solvents, oils, or harsh cleansers. Picking the right materials, like polycarbonate or polyester, can help withstand these elements. Constantly get in touch with the over here producer's specifications for chemical compatibility to assure your membrane button maintains its performance with time. By prioritizing dampness and chemical resistance, you can improve the sturdiness of your button in challenging atmospheres.

Frequently Asked Inquiries



For how long Does a Membrane Switch Over Commonly Last?



A membrane layer button commonly lasts anywhere from 1 to 10 million cycles, depending upon use and ecological elements. You'll wish to think about your details requirements to ensure it satisfies your durability requirements effectively.


Can Membrane Layer Switches Over Be Repaired if Damaged?



Yes, you can in some cases fix membrane switches if they're harmed, yet it commonly depends upon the level of the damage. Minor issues may be fixable, while more substantial damage normally calls for substitute for appropriate performance.


What Are the Typical Applications for Membrane Layer Switches?



Membrane layer buttons are typically used in appliances, medical tools, and vehicle controls. You'll locate them in customer electronics, commercial tools, and even pc gaming consoles. Their adaptability makes them perfect for different interface and atmospheres.


Exist Certain Qualifications for Membrane Buttons?



Yes, there specify qualifications for membrane switches. Look for UL, CE, and RoHS accreditations to assure security and conformity. These accreditations show the button satisfies industry criteria for quality and environmental safety and security.


Just how Do I Make Certain Appropriate Setup of a Membrane Layer Change?



To assure proper installation of a membrane switch, tidy the surface extensively, straighten it thoroughly, and apply even pressure. Comply with maker guidelines for sticky curing time to make the most of durability and functionality.
